Columbia University declared it will not cooperate with the U.S. News & World Report ranking of undergraduate colleges and universities, posing the latest challenge to a publication known for listings that shape the hierarchy of higher education.

around the country in recent months have announced they will no longer cooperate with U.S. News rankings in their fields. Columbia’s law and medical schools joined in those rebellions. Its nursing school also declined to cooperate with U.S. News.Now, Columbia is staking out a more defiant position on the undergraduate rankings. Officials said the process of correcting missteps they acknowledged last year had helped the university reach a new reckoning.

The officials added: “We are convinced that synthesizing data into a single U.S. News submission for its Best Colleges rankings does not adequately account for all of the factors that make our undergraduate programs exceptional.” The university said it will continue a practice it began last year of makingBut Columbia will not submit data to U.S. News or respond to its surveys aiming to gauge the reputation of undergraduate programs elsewhere.U.S.

“Helping students find the school that is right for them is the core of everything we do in our education vertical,” Eric Gertler, executive chairman and chief executive of U.S. News, said at the time.
